Advanced Electronic Sensors for Power Grids
Power distribution systems require high levels of reliability and efficiency. Pack Détection To achieve this, cutting-edge electronic detectors play a essential role in pinpointing potential issues before they escalate. These detectors harness sophisticated technologies like current sensors to track various parameters such as power quality. Intelligent signal processing enables quick intervention in case of issues, minimizing downtime and enhancing the overall system performance.
- Case Studies of high-performance electronic detectors include:
- Fault current indicators
- Power transformers with embedded monitoring systems
- Overcurrent protection devices
Centralized Control and Data Acquisition
In advanced research environments, optimized data acquisition is paramount. Digital detectors provide high-resolution measurements, generating large volumes of data. To handle this flow effectively, centralized control systems are essential. These systems allow researchers to observe detector performance in real-time and retrieve acquired data seamlessly.
- Advantages of centralized control include:
- Improved data quality through uniform protocols.
- Reduced human error in data acquisition and analysis.
- Boosted efficiency by automating tasks.
